Ashland finally found a way to top Mansfield 70-65 in Ohio boys basketball on Dec. 19.

Mansfield showed it was ready to play, using an early thrust to carve out a 20-18 advantage over Ashland as the first quarter ended.

The Tygers proved they would be a force to be reckoned with by building a 33-28 advantage over the Arrows at the half.

The scoreboard showed Mansfield with a 54-50 lead over Ashland heading into the third quarter.

A 20-11 scoring edge in the fourth quarter fueled the Arrows’ defeat of the Tygers.
